How to diagnose car AC blowing hot air?

4Answers
McHannah
06/18/2026, 06:55:49 AM

The most common reason a car AC blows hot air is low refrigerant level due to a leak. A systematic check starting with the simplest causes is the fastest path to diagnosis. Begin by verifying your AC settings and listening for the compressor clutch to engage, then use a manifold gauge to measure refrigerant pressure—a reading below 25-40 PSI on the low side often confirms a leak. Electrical faults like blown fuses or a failed cooling fan are also frequent culprits.

Diagnosing with a Gauge Set is Key Professional mechanics rely on manifold gauge readings to diagnose AC problems accurately. Connect the blue low-pressure gauge to the service port (usually on the larger diameter aluminum pipe). With the engine and AC running at maximum cool, a normal low-side pressure should be between 25 and 40 PSI for R-134a systems, depending on ambient temperature. A reading near zero indicates a major leak, while a very high reading could point to an overcharge or a blockage downstream, such as a clogged expansion valve or orifice tube.

The Compressor Clutch Must Engage The compressor is the heart of the system. Open the hood, start the engine, and turn the AC to max. Look at the front of the compressor pulley. The outer pulley always spins with the engine, but the inner clutch hub should magnetically engage and spin with it. If it doesn’t, the system is likely below a safe pressure threshold due to a leak (triggering a low-pressure cutoff switch), or there’s an electrical issue preventing clutch activation.

Inspecting for Refrigerant Leaks Leaks are the primary cause of AC failure. Common points include Schrader valve cores on service ports, hose fittings, the condenser (vulnerable to road debris), and the evaporator core inside the dashboard. While significant leaks may cause oily residue, smaller leaks require a UV dye injected into the system or an electronic leak detector for identification. According to industry repair data, leaks account for over 80% of “no cold air” complaints in vehicles over five years old.

Critical Electrical System Checks The AC circuit is protected by fuses and powered through relays. Locate your vehicle’s fuse box (consult the manual) and check the relevant AC and cooling fan fuses. A faulty relay can also prevent the compressor clutch or the radiator cooling fans from receiving power. These fans are essential—if they don’t run when the AC is on, the refrigerant cannot cool properly in the condenser, leading to high pressure and warm air from the vents.

Addressing Airflow and Blockages Weak airflow points to a separate issue. A severely clogged cabin air filter can restrict volume. If airflow is strong but not cold, a blocked expansion valve/orifice tube or a failing blend door actuator (which mixes hot and cold air) might be the cause. A clog in the refrigerant flow will often create a significant temperature difference across the filter/drier and may cause frosting on specific components.

Finally, if basic checks and gauge readings point to a complex internal fault—like a failed compressor, a clogged expansion valve, or a blend door issue—seeking a professional technician with proper recovery/recharge equipment is the most reliable and environmentally sound solution.

I just fixed this on my truck last summer. Honestly, the first thing I always do is the “no-tools” check. I make sure the AC button light is actually on—sounds silly, but I’ve been fooled before. Then I pop the hood and listen. With the engine running and AC on max, I watch the compressor. There’s a circle part in the center that should click and start spinning with the rest of the pulley. If it’s just sitting still, that’s your first big clue. Either it’s out of gas (refrigerant) or something electrical isn’t telling it to turn on. That’s where I’d start before buying any tools.

From my twenty years on the road, AC problems often follow patterns. Newer cars with automatic climate control? Sometimes it’s a software glitch or a faulty interior temperature sensor giving the computer bad data. For older cars, if the air blows cold sometimes but warm other times—especially at idle—suspect the cooling fans. If the radiator fans aren’t running when the AC is on, the system overheats at low speeds. Another pattern: if you get a burst of cold air when you first start the car, then it fades to warm, that’s a classic sign of being low on refrigerant. The system has enough to cool briefly, but once it circulates, the low level can’t sustain it.

My background as an auto technician taught me to respect the complexity of AC systems. The core diagnostic principle is to follow the refrigerant’s path and identify where the process breaks down. Is it a lack of refrigerant (leak)? Is the refrigerant not being pumped (compressor clutch/mechanical failure)? Is it not being allowed to expand and cool (blocked orifice tube)? Or is the heat exchange failing (cooling fan issue)? A manifold gauge set reading both high and low sides gives the full picture, like a doctor checking vital signs. For a DIYer, confirming clutch engagement and low-side pressure gets you 80% there. Please understand that simply adding refrigerant without finding the leak is a temporary fix. The system is sealed; if it’s low, it’s leaking. For persistent or unclear issues, the specialized tools and knowledge of a pro are a worthwhile investment to avoid causing further damage.

What Does the ET Value of a Tire Mean?

Tire ET value refers to the Offset value, which is the deviation between the mounting surface of the wheel hub and the centerline of the rim, measured in millimeters. It can be positive, zero, or negative. A positive Offset value means the mounting surface is towards the outer side of the wheel, while a negative value means it is towards the inner side of the rim. Changing the ET value of the rim alters the track width of the vehicle, which is the distance between the centerlines of the tires. Simply increasing the size of the rim and tire without changing the ET value does not affect the track width. Using a rim with a smaller positive ET value will widen the track width, thereby reducing the shift in the vehicle's center of gravity during cornering and improving the cornering speed limit.

Can Halogen Car Lights Be Replaced with LED Lights?

Car halogen lights can be replaced with LED lights, but it is important to note that the focal points of the original halogen light reflectors and lenses differ from those of LED lights. The light beams formed by LED lights may be uneven, and depending on the quality of the product, LED lights with poor heat dissipation and constant current effects may have relatively inferior lighting performance. Additionally, improper handling of heat dissipation can significantly impact the vehicle itself. Halogen bulbs, also known as tungsten halogen bulbs or quartz bulbs, are a variant of incandescent lamps. Their principle involves injecting halogen gases such as iodine or bromine into the bulb. At high temperatures, the sublimated tungsten filament reacts chemically with the halogen, and the cooled tungsten re-solidifies on the filament, forming a balanced cycle that prevents premature filament breakage. Halogen bulbs have a longer lifespan compared to incandescent bulbs.

Can a C2 License Drive Manual Transmission Vehicles?

C2 license holders are not permitted to drive manual transmission vehicles. The authorized vehicle types for a C2 license are small and micro automatic transmission passenger cars, as well as light and micro automatic transmission cargo vehicles. If a C2 license holder is caught driving a manual transmission vehicle, they will be penalized as driving without a license. Why is there water coming out of the car's exhaust pipe?

Water coming out of the car's exhaust pipe is condensation, which is a normal phenomenon. When water flows from the exhaust pipe, the external temperature must be relatively low, indicating that the fuel is being fully combusted. When gasoline burns completely, it produces only carbon dioxide and water. The temperature inside the cylinder during combustion ranges from 400 to 800 degrees Celsius. Under high temperatures, water is vaporized. In cold weather, the vaporized water is condensed by the exhaust pipe into water mist, which then gathers into droplets and flows out. How to Turn Off the Maintenance Reminder in Magotan?

Method to turn off the maintenance reminder in Magotan: 1. First, press and hold the small wrench button, then use your right hand to turn on the ignition switch; 2. Release the small wrench button with your left hand and press the minute adjustment button on the time adjustment button; 3. Turn off the ignition switch and remove your left hand from the time button; reconnect the ignition switch or start the engine, and the maintenance reminder will disappear, completing the manual maintenance reset. How to remove the air filter of Audi A3?

Audi A3 air filter removal method: Loosen the nuts on the air filter cover to remove the outer cover, then remove the nuts securing the air filter element, and finally take out the filter element.
